Also Pranjala is ranked 511, not 608.
Anyway, Pranjala could not sustain her run and lost in the final to the top seed.
[F] (2) Pranjala Yadlapalli (IND,511) l. (1) Gozal Ainitdinova (KAZ,456) 57 46
But this run will take Pranjala to top 500 in the WTA rankings.

Pranjala lifted the doubles title with Rutuja ... They defeated another Indian pair, Natasha and Rishika, in the straight sets.
At $15K ITF Women's Tennis Tournament 2017, Colombo, Sri Lanka
Doubles Final
Rutuja Bhosale (IND)/ Pranjala Yadlapalli (IND) bt Natasha Palha (IND)/ Rishika Sunkara (IND) 64 61
